What is Occupational Therapy?

According to the American Occupational Therapy Association, occupational therapy is “the only profession that helps people across their lifespan to do the things they want and need to do through the therapeutic use of everyday activities (occupations). Occupational therapy practitioners enable people of all ages to live life to its fullest by helping them promote health, and prevent—or live better with—injury, illness, or disability.”

 

In other words, Townsville occupational therapists help people participate in the activities of daily living. This may include simple tasks such as dressing and grooming, cooking and eating, or using the bathroom. It can also involve more complex tasks such as getting a job, caring for a family, or driving a car.

 

While many people think of occupational therapy as something that is only for children or adults with disabilities, it is actually a profession that can benefit people lifespan to do the things they want and need to do through the therapeutic use of daily activities (occupations).

 

Occupational therapists work with patients who have a wide range of conditions, from physical impairments to mental health disorders. They may also work with people who are recovering from injuries, such as car accidents or stroke.

 

Most occupational therapists have at least a master’s degree in occupational therapy. Some also have a doctorate in occupational therapy. To become an occupational therapist, you must first complete an accredited occupational therapy program. Once you have completed the educational requirements, you must then pass a national certification examination to earn the title of “occupational therapist” and be licensed to practice in your state.

 

Occupational therapists typically work in a variety of settings, including hospitals, clinics, schools, and private practices. They may also work in community health centres, nursing homes, rehabilitation centres, and other care facilities. In some cases, occupational therapists may also provide home-based services.

 

Occupational therapists typically work with patients who have physical, developmental, mental, or emotional disabilities. They help these individuals develop or regain the skills needed to perform everyday activities. Occupational therapists may also work with people who are recovering from an injury or illness.

 

The duties of an occupational therapist vary depending on the setting in which they work. However, common tasks include conducting evaluations, developing treatment plans, and providing direct therapy to patients.

 

There are many reasons why someone might see an occupational therapist. Maybe you’ve been injured and can’t do your usual activities. Or perhaps you have a chronic health condition that’s starting to interfere with your ability to take care of yourself or do the things you love.

 

No matter what your situation is, if you’re having trouble with daily tasks due to a physical, mental, or emotional issue, occupational therapy may be able to help.

 

Occupational therapists are trained to help people regain independence and improve their quality of life. They can teach you new ways to do everyday activities, provide adaptive equipment recommendations, and help you manage your pain.
